The charity supports children and young people, other charities or voluntary bodies, and the general public. Ellesmere Port Unit Of The Sea Cadet Corps is a registered charity whose purpose is general charitable purposes. It delivers its work by providing human resources. The charity is based in Ellesmere Port and operates in Cheshire West & Chester.

Activities & Mission

As an independent charity, but part of the national Sea Cadets, we rely on the goodwill of our local community and businesses for financial support. Sea Cadets welcome all donations, which help provide opportunities that help them towards responsible adulthood by encouraging valuable personal attributes and high standards of conduct, using a nautical theme based on the customs of the Royal Navy.
